Agent Mediated SOA with XML Framework for Grid Computing
نویسندگان
چکیده
Service oriented architecture is applied to Grid computing in the form of OGSA. But the classical service mechanism is too sophisticated to build a large scale service oriented Grid because of varieties of homogeneous and heterogeneous services with different level of quality. On the other hand, agent communities successfully built multi-agent system theory and agent based software engineering in recent years. Autonomic agent becomes a possible solution that hides this complexity. This article reviews the current research trends in Agent based Computing. It also extends SOA into an agent mediated SOA and summarizes methods for describing agent services. It aims to propose a cooperative and competing agent based service mechanism for large scale network and virtual organization. And it also proposes to build a prototype to verify the extended architecture and use existing formal methodology to build an agent service model.
منابع مشابه
Design of SOA-based Grid Computing with Enterprise Service Bus
Due to great advantages that Service-Oriented Architecture (SOA) offers to its adopters in almost all fields, many studies tried to leverage it in grid computing. These studies focused on enabling easy access and flexible management to underlying grid resources. However, none of them allowed access to grid resources through various technologies. Rather, most of them utilized SOA in terms of XML...
متن کاملAn Autonomic Service Oriented Architecture in Computational Engineering Framework
Service Oriented Architecture (SOA) technology enables composition of large and complex computational units out of the available atomic services. Implementation of SOA brings about challenges which include service discovery, service interaction, service composition, robustness, quality of service, security, etc. These challenges are mainly due to the dynamic nature of SOA. SOAmay often need to ...
متن کاملA Multi-Agent Framework for Execution of Complex Applications
Complex applications execution needs a lot of conditions starting with hardware and software resources until the task sequencing and verifying the results of the execution. The needed resources can be found locally or on the Web and Grid. For an efficient usage the needed resources application and the effective resources found must be described in an appropriate and way and we propose the XML. ...
متن کاملAn Autonomic Service Oriented Architecture in Computational Engineering Framework
Service Oriented Architecture (SOA) technology enables composition of large and complex computational units out of the available atomic services. Implementation of SOA brings about challenges which include service discovery, service interaction, service composition, robustness, quality of service, security, etc. These challenges are mainly due to the dynamic nature of SOA. SOAmay often need to ...
متن کاملSynergies between SOA and Grid Computing
Service Oriented Architecture (SOA) is an architectural style for developing and integrating enterprise applications to enable an enterprise to deliver self-describing and platform independent business functionality. Grid Computing (GC) is a framework that allows pooling of physical resources to enable virtualisation of distributed computing, enterprise data and enterprise functionality. The tw...
متن کامل